  1. Saccharomyces cerevisiae is cultured in a chemostat (continuous fermentation) at a dilution rate of 0.5 h–1. The feed substrate concentration is 10 g.L–1. The biomass concentration in the chemostat at steady state will be _________g.L–1. ​​
    Assumptions : Feed is sterile, maintenance is negligible and maximum biomass yield with respect to substrate is 0.4 (g biomass per g ethanol). ​​
    Microbial growth kinetics is given by
    μ =
    μm S
    Ks + S

    where µ is specific growth rate (h–1), µm = 0.7 h–1, Ks = 0.3 g.L–1 and s is substrate concentration (g.L–1). ​

Correct Option: C

(1) X = XX / SSR -
KsD
μm - D

(2) Here XX / S = 0.4
g biomass
g ethanol

SR =​ 10 gL–1
​​​​kS = ​0.3 g L–1 ​​​​
D = ​0.5 h–1 ​​​​
µm =​0.7 h–1
(3) ∴ X = 0.410 -
(0.3)(0.5)
= 3.70
(0.7 - 0.5)
